Issue
- Error if the form is edited while it is filled out by any user
-
Steps to reproduce:
1. Log in as Admin
2. Create a Form with 2 Text fields
3. Place the Form widget on the Home page, select the Form for display
4. In another browser or incognito window, fill the Form as a Guest but don't submit it
5. As Admin, edit the Form again and remove one field
6. Now submit the Form as Guest
Observed Behavior: The Form is temporarily unavailable.
Expected Behavior: Some friendly warnings should be there or the user needs to reload the page to fill out the new version of the form instead.
Environment
- Liferay DXP 7.2
- Liferay DXP 7.3
- Liferay DXP 7.4
Resolution
- The observed behavior is a known bug of DXP that has been addressed in DXP-7.3-update-26 and DXP-7.4-update-77
